Mental Maths
Mental Addition Strategies
What is mental addition?
- Mental addition means to do the addition of numbers in your head mentally without using a pen paper or any machine.
- Mental addition tricks help us to do addition faster and easily.
We will learn some easy methods to do addition fast.

Addition by splitting
- Split two-digit numbers into tens and ones.
- In the above example, we can split the number 13 as one 10 and 3 ones.
- Then we can add 5 + 3 = 8.
- Now adding this 8 to 10, we get 18.

Addition by columns.
- We add the numbers in the unit place and the numbers in the tens place separately. (Imagine numbers
in column.)
- In the above example, first we add Ones place digits. Remember this answer. This answer will be Ones place digit in the final answer.
- Then add Tens place digits. This answer will be the Tens place digit of our final answer.
Case 2: When we get sum of ones place digits as a 2-digit number
- If we get 2-digit number as the sum of ones place digits, add one to the tens column answer.
- In the above example, first we add Ones place digits:
7 + 6 = 13.
The number 3 in this 13 is our ones place digit number in the answer and we hold 1. - Then we add Tens place digit: 5 + 2 = 7
We add that 1 to 7: 1 + 7 = 8

Addition by splitting
- Split two-digit numbers into tens and ones.
- In the above example, we split the number 23 as: 20 + 3
- And split the number 14 as 10 + 4
- Then add 1-digit numbers: 3 + 4 = 7
- Then it is easy to add: 20 + 10 + 7 = 37

Addition by rounding off numbers into tens.
- Here we rounded off one addend.
- In the above example, if we add 3 to 57, we get 60.
- So, we take away 3 from 38 and added it to 57.
- 57 became 60 and 38 became 35.
- By adding 60 and 35, we got 95.
